Why connect two different website CMS platforms like WordPress and Ragic?

Organizations managing multi-site architectures can sync content updates or cross-publish pages between primary and regional sites automatically.

How do form submissions sync between WordPress and Ragic?

Submitting a form on WordPress can automatically create a corresponding CMS item or content record in Ragic.
